ArcGIS92之后GISer的学习方向
这一篇东西是我上周四去杭州参加“ESRI中国巡展”后的一些想法。
ESRI的这次巡展,主题是“熔 享——地理之道”,说白点,就是最近很火的Mashup《CSDN上有一天的主题就是它》,所谓Mashup,就是共享共用,将功能作为Web服务或其它公开格式发布出来,能够被人所共用。“mashup作为一个建立web应用的新方式,它在单一页面中合并了来自多个源站点的程序和数据服务。通称,通过将javascript作为各个源页面之间的“粘合剂”使这些组件和连接被乖巧地布局在同一个页面里,这样并无需昂贵的花费就生产出有价值的“新产品”。”当然,Mashup天生的社会性缺点是版权,没有人会将自己的东西白白给人融合链接到一块儿,给别人做东西,所以嘞,当天发言的ESRI中国的技术总监、浙大的教授和浙江地理信息中心主任都说啦,由于缺乏必要的法律基础和现实的部门利益,别说在全国,就是在全市范围内实现数据和功能共享,都是不现实的。谁没有自己的部门利益和单位利益的,凭啥自己单位辛辛苦苦搞的东西白白给人用哩,虽然这些东西都是国家的。
不发牢骚,谈点技术的东西,作为一个成熟的软件产品,ESRI的ArcGIS推出的速度是越来越快了,新出现的东西带给我们更多的惊喜,有一些功能是过去我们二次开发者得自己编码实现的,现在ArcGIS已经将它们包装成新的功能。ArcGIS最混蛋的地方是不提供向下兼容,你只有不停跟着它飞跑,微软虽然也混蛋,但好歹不会强迫你升级,ESRI就不同了,现在你就买不到9.1的产品了,要买,请用最新版本9.2。
在9.2上,ArcGIS Desktop的东西显然已经发展到极致了,当然,我说的是纯粹桌面端的一些功能,即不依赖服务器端的。而ArcGIS9.2的闪光点显然在服务器端上,从数据到功能,都在以WEB Service的形式发布推出,ArcGIS Server将逐渐占据ArcGIS家族的核心地位,连ArcSDE都没了,ArcIMS俨然已经是Basic版本的AS。所以,大家还是把精力多放在点ArcGIS Server上没错。
还有一个闪光点是脚本语言Python的大力推荐,这个东西可以直接调用ArcToolbox的一些功能,这在最新一期的ArcUser里面有大篇幅讲到。我的blog中很早也有几篇关于python的东西。
Related Items
Comments
Leave a comment
Or, take a look at Archives and Categories